Output 5580a30d83a6e96922f63807ef8d091579bbf23d3149b6536577613456182e76:0

value
282354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b86601869018db8f44ef343b8ead5a2b2e4265a OP_EQUAL
address
3LFA53r5dfW8LmrX47aPLTc8Bf2JkSknbP
transaction
5580a30d83a6e96922f63807ef8d091579bbf23d3149b6536577613456182e76
spent
true